Overview

$93k - $104k/Yr. plus $10K Sign on bonus - Student Loan Reimbursement - Paid Continuing Education

At St. John's Health, you'll join a hospital-connected rehabilitation team that provides true continuity of care across the full patient journey while collaborating closely with physicians and fellow therapists. By working across home health, inpatient rehabilitation, skilled nursing, and acute care settings, you'll treat a wide range of diagnoses, patient populations, and functional challenges. This variety accelerates clinical development and helps you become a more versatile, well-rounded therapist. With a generous continuing education budget, structured mentorship, and opportunities for leadership growth, St. John's is an ideal place for therapists who are passionate about learning, collaboration, and delivering exceptional patient outcomes.
